2

У меня есть маршрутизатор TP-Link TL-WR841ND с OpenWRT, подключенный к модему ADSL. Проблема в том, что часто случается так, что канал Ethernet начинает многократно повышаться и понижаться, а затем, конечно, разрывается интернет-соединение. Вот что я вижу в системном журнале роутера:

Apr 12 17:19:22 OpenWrt kern.info kernel: [10847.500000] eth0: link up (100Mbps/Full duplex)
Apr 12 17:19:24 OpenWrt kern.info kernel: [10849.500000] eth0: link down
Apr 12 17:19:27 OpenWrt kern.info kernel: [10852.500000] eth0: link up (10Mbps/Full duplex)
Apr 12 17:19:31 OpenWrt kern.info kernel: [10856.500000] eth0: link down
Apr 12 17:19:32 OpenWrt kern.info kernel: [10857.500000] eth0: link up (100Mbps/Full duplex)
Apr 12 17:19:34 OpenWrt kern.info kernel: [10859.500000] eth0: link down
Apr 12 17:19:35 OpenWrt kern.info kernel: [10860.500000] eth0: link up (100Mbps/Full duplex)
Apr 12 17:19:37 OpenWrt kern.info kernel: [10862.500000] eth0: link up (10Mbps/Full duplex)
Apr 12 17:24:55 OpenWrt kern.info kernel: [11180.500000] eth0: link down
Apr 12 17:24:57 OpenWrt kern.info kernel: [11182.500000] eth0: link up (100Mbps/Full duplex)
Apr 12 17:25:01 OpenWrt kern.info kernel: [11186.500000] eth0: link down
Apr 12 17:25:02 OpenWrt kern.info kernel: [11187.500000] eth0: link up (10Mbps/Full duplex)
Apr 12 17:26:30 OpenWrt kern.info kernel: [11275.500000] eth0: link down
Apr 12 17:26:31 OpenWrt kern.info kernel: [11276.500000] eth0: link up (100Mbps/Full duplex)
Apr 12 17:26:33 OpenWrt kern.info kernel: [11278.500000] eth0: link down
Apr 12 17:26:34 OpenWrt kern.info kernel: [11279.500000] eth0: link up (100Mbps/Full duplex)
Apr 12 17:26:36 OpenWrt kern.info kernel: [11281.500000] eth0: link down
Apr 12 17:26:39 OpenWrt kern.info kernel: [11284.500000] eth0: link up (10Mbps/Full duplex)
Apr 12 17:26:51 OpenWrt kern.info kernel: [11296.500000] eth0: link down
Apr 12 17:26:56 OpenWrt kern.info kernel: [11301.500000] eth0: link up (100Mbps/Full duplex)
Apr 12 17:27:00 OpenWrt kern.info kernel: [11305.500000] eth0: link down
Apr 12 17:27:03 OpenWrt kern.info kernel: [11308.500000] eth0: link up (10Mbps/Full duplex)
Apr 12 17:28:03 OpenWrt kern.info kernel: [11368.500000] eth0: link down
Apr 12 17:28:04 OpenWrt kern.info kernel: [11369.500000] eth0: link up (100Mbps/Full duplex)
Apr 12 17:28:08 OpenWrt kern.info kernel: [11373.500000] eth0: link down
Apr 12 17:28:09 OpenWrt kern.info kernel: [11374.500000] eth0: link up (10Mbps/Full duplex)

Это может продолжаться до нескольких часов. Иногда это происходит много раз в день, иногда вообще не происходит.

Я попросил своего интернет-провайдера проверить ситуацию. Они попросили нас отключить маршрутизатор, контролировали соединение и не нашли никаких проблем. С другой стороны, у меня никогда не было проблем с роутером где-либо еще. Это может быть что-то с модемом ADSL, это может быть проблема маршрутизатора TP-Link или что-то, что просто происходит с этими двумя устройствами.

Какие могут быть возможные причины? Что я могу попробовать для дальнейшей диагностики или устранения проблемы?

Обновление: по- видимому, оно связано с OpenWrt и влияет на других людей.

2 ответа2

2

Лучшим отчетом о проблеме является # 14144 Интерфейс eth1 постоянно вверх и вниз.

Он был закрыт как «дефект (not_a_bug)» со следующим сообщением:

Этот билет может быть закрыт.

Я попытался повторить команду настройки соединения PPPoE вручную и заметил, что время ожидания ожидания пакета PADO появилось примерно после 5 сбоев соединения. Затем я подождал еще 5 минут и попытался восстановить соединение, сервер PPPoE ответил. Сроки далеко не точны, но в целом это так.

Пароли для учетных записей PPPoE динамически генерируются локальным интернет-провайдером и имеют срок действия, связанный с ними. В настоящее время OpenWrt будет пытаться подключиться снова и снова, даже если срок действия пароля истек, если соединение не установлено. Поэтому я предполагаю, что устройство ISP на некоторое время заблокировало мою попытку переподключения ради безопасности.

В заявке упоминаются некоторые обходные пути, которые, вероятно, не имеют никакого эффекта. Очевидно, проблема в том, что OpenWRT пытается восстановить соединение без обновления динамического пароля в сочетании с мерой безопасности вашего интернет-провайдера, которая отключает ваше соединение после слишком большого количества неверных запросов на соединение.

Поскольку разработчики OpenWRT решили не устранять проблему, вы можете либо отключить маршрутизатор на несколько минут, когда это произойдет, либо переустановить оригинальную прошивку. Маршрутизатор TL-WR841ND также поддерживается DD-WRT, поэтому вы можете попробовать проверить, лучше ли он справляется с этим условием.

-1

Обновите прошивку вашего модема. Если он актуален, перезагрузите модем, отключив его на 15 секунд, а затем снова включив.

Всё ещё ищете ответ? Посмотрите другие вопросы с метками .